Barn ro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of structure and installing a new roofing system on a property.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, removing damaged or outdated materials, and carefully installing new roofing components to ensure durability and proper function. Professionals handling roof replacements often evaluate the condition of the underlying structure to determine the best approach, ensuring that the new roof provides long-term protection against the elements.
This service helps address a variety of problems associated with aging, damaged, or deteriorating roofs. Common issues include leaks, missing or broken shingles, extensive wear from weather exposure, and structural weaknesses that compromise the roof’s integrity. Replacing a roof can prevent further damage to the interior of a property, reduce the risk of mold or rot, and improve overall safety. Material Costs - The cost of materials for barn roof replacement typically ranges from $2,000 to $8,000, depending on the type of roofing material chosen. For example, asphalt shingles are usually less expensive, while metal or cedar shake roofs tend to be higher in price.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ing a barn roof generally fall between $1,500 and $5,000. The price varies based on the roof's size, complexity, and local contractor rates in Pinckney, MI.
Total Replacement Cost - Overall costs for barn roof replacement can range from $3,500 to $13,000, combining materials and labor. Larger or more intricate roofs tend toward the higher end of this spectrum.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its, debris removal, or structural repairs,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the total cost.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ific barn sizes and con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a barn roof needs replacement? Indicators include visible damage such as missing or broken shingles, leaks, significant sagging, or widespread wear that affects the roof's integrity.
How long does a barn ro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the barn,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for barn roof replacement? Common options include metal, asphalt shingles, wood shakes, and rubber roofing, selected based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
